Output 84f70abbf013215820275c7161a35d2d923a26d73240fc1ebc4637c539182c56:0

value
142878
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86635461601fb2d361d44ca5b84e2a07d78ec8a9 OP_EQUALVERIFY OP_CHECKSIG
address
1DFaYFN2PbpZN6S3vRJssD8TvCcp7yn8iQ
transaction
84f70abbf013215820275c7161a35d2d923a26d73240fc1ebc4637c539182c56
spent
true